LIST OF IACAPAP WORLD CONGRESSES


1.

1937 Paris, Georges Heuyer, President

2.

1948 London, J.R. Rees, President
Foundation of the International Association
Fondation de l’Association Internationale

3.

1954 Toronto, F.H. Allen, President
Emotional Problems of Early Childhood

4.

1958 Lisbon, Victor Fontes, President

5.

1962 Scheveningen, Arn Van Krevelen, President
Prevention of Mental Disorders in Children

6.

1966 Edinburgh, John Bowlby, President
Adolescence

7.

1970 Jerusalem, Serge Lebovici, President
The Child and His Family

8.

1974 Philadelphia, E. James Anthony, President
Children at Risk

9.

1978 Melbourne, Albert J. Solnit, President
Vulnerable Children

10.

1982 Dublin, Lionel Hersov, President
Children in Turmoil - Tomorrow’s Parents

11.

1986 Paris, Colette Chiland, President
New Approaches to Infant, Child, Adolescent and Family Mental Health

12.

1990 Kyoto, Reimer Jensen, President
Child rearing, education and psychopathology

13.

1994 San Francisco, Donald J. Cohen, President
Violence and the Vulnerable Child

14.

1998 Stockholm, Donald J. Cohen, President
Trauma and Recovery

15.

2002 New Delhi
Brain, Culture and Development
The 15th congress was scheduled for New Delhi/India, but could not take place as an IACAPAP event due to external reasons. Therefore the congress was carried out as a regional meeting with international attendance under the leadership of our colleagues in India.

16.

2004 Berlin, Helmut Remschmidt, President
Facilitating Pathways : Care, Treatment and Prevention in Child and Adolescent Mental Health

17.

2006 Melbourne, Myron Belfer, President
Nurturing Diversity

18.

2008 Istanbul, Per-Anders Rydelius, President
Carrying Hope Between East and West for 3 C’s : Children, Cultures, Commitments

19.

2010 Beijing, Per-Anders Rydelius, President
Improving Child Mental Health : Increasing Awareness and New Pathways for Care

20.

2012 Paris,
Brain, Mind and Development
